WebTitus as a Monk ( Dutch: Titus als monnik) or Rembrandt's Son Titus in a Monk's Habit is a 1660 oil-on-canvas painting by the Dutch artist Rembrandt, showing his son Titus in the … WebTitus as a Monk. 1660. 79.5 x 67.7 cm. Oil on canvas. Signed and dated next to the upper arm: Rembrandt ƒ. 1660. Rijksmuseum, Amsterdam.

Wadsworth Atheneum, Hartford, CT, United States. Rembrandt’s Titus in a Monk’s Habit (1660) is coming to Hartford, Connecticut. On loan from the Rijksmuseum in Amsterdam, the painting will be on view at the Wadsworth Atheneum Museum of Art from 1 February through 30 April 2024.
